The Kehrwegstadion is a multi-purpose stadium in Eupen, Belgium. It is mainly used mostly for football matches and hosts the home matches of K.A.S. Eupen of the Belgian First Division. The stadium has a capacity of 8,363 of which 5,603 are seats and 2,760 are standing places. The stadium was a venue of the 2007 European Under-17 Football Championship. ()
